Donald Trump is Time magazine’s Person of the Year

WASHINGTON (AP): Donald Trump is Time magazine’s Person of the Year.

The president-elect’s selection was announced Wednesday morning on NBC’s “Today” show.

The Manhattan real estate magnate went from fiery underdog to win the White House over Democrat Hillary Clinton.

Trump won the Electoral College vote, while Clinton won the popular vote.

Time’s managing editor Nancy Gibbs said Clinton was the No. 2 finalist.
